REP. MUSA BILITY DEMANDS AUDIT OF LEGISLATURE, WARNS ACCOUNTABILITY MUST NOT SPARE LAWMAKERS

By Smart News Liberia MONROVIA – Nimba County District #7 Representative Musa Hassan Bility has called for a financial audit of both chambers of the National Legislature, warning that Liberia’s anti-corruption drive will lack credibility if lawmakers are excluded from ongoing public accountability efforts.
